What is a Mobility Scooter?
A mobility scooter is a motorized automobile created to assist people with minimal mobility. Normally, these scooters include a comfy seat, handlebars for steering, and a battery-powered motor that moves the lorry. They are perfect for both indoor and outside use, making it possible for users to travel longer ranges without tiredness. Mobility scooters come in a range of sizes and designs, each dealing with various requirements and environments.
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
Before diving into the procedure of discovering a mobility scooter near you, it's necessary to comprehend the various types available:
1. Three-Wheel ScootersPros: More maneuverable, specifically in tight spaces.Cons: Less steady on irregular surface.2. Four-Wheel ScootersPros: More steady, better fit for outside usage and irregular surfaces.Cons: Larger turning radius, might need more space.3. Portable ScootersPros: Lightweight and simple to disassemble for transport.Cons: May have limited battery life and speed.4. Sturdy ScootersPros: Built to support much heavier users and carry more weight.Cons: Larger and less portable.5. Standing ScootersPros: Ideal for users who prefer standing or have actually restricted seating alternatives.Cons: May not be as comfy for longer trips.How to Find a Mobility Scooter Near You1.
